Recording
1. Press .
This starts recording.
HINT
If the timecode function is enabled, recording will start from frame 00 (00
or 02 when using drop frame) and the le length will always be a full sec-
ond value. This makes synchronization easy when editing later.
2. Press to start a new take when recording.
This will end the current take and start a new take while con-
tinuing to record without interruption.
NOTE
Pressing during recording is only possible after recording for at
least a second.
3. Press to pause.
NOTE
Pausing occurs at whole second increments.
When recording is paused, a mark is added at that point.
Press
to resume recording.
A maximum of 99 marks can be added to a take.
HINT
During playback,
and can be pressed to jump to places where marks
have been added.
Marks can be added without pausing. ( P.167)
4. Press to stop.
NOTE
If the file size exceeds 2GB during recording, a new take will be created
automatically and recording will continue without interruption.
No gap in sound will occur between the two takes when this happens.
